About This Role
The Client Services Associate is responsible for providing customer care to Sensitech’s client base.  The service-oriented Associate will use their analytical thinking skills to provide a high level of service to our Life Science Food and Consumer & Industrial customers. Success in this position will require relationship building with external customers and internal cross-functional teams. This role is available in our Beverly, MA and Redmond, WA.
